CWE-269
Improper Privilege Management
The product does not properly assign, modify, track, or check privileges for an actor, creating an unintended sphere of control for that actor.

"value": "By default, jailed processes cannot mount filesystems, including nullfs(4). However, the allow.mount.nullfs option enables mounting nullfs filesystems, subject to privilege checks.\n\nIf a privileged user within a jail is able to nullfs-mount directories, a limitation of the kernel\u0027s path lookup logic allows that user to escape the jail\u0027s chroot, yielding access to the full filesystem of the host or parent jail.\n\nIn a jail configured to allow nullfs(4) mounts from within the jail, the jailed root user can escape the jail\u0027s filesystem root."

"value": "If two sibling jails are restricted to separate filesystem trees, which is to say that neither of the two jail root directories is an ancestor of the other, jailed processes may nonetheless be able to access a shared directory via a nullfs mount, if the administrator has configured one.\n\nIn this case, cooperating processes in the two jails may establish a connection using a unix domain socket and exchange directory descriptors with each other.\n\nWhen performing a filesystem name lookup, at each step of the lookup, the kernel checks whether the lookup would descend below the jail root of the current process. If the jail root directory is not encountered, the lookup continues.\n\nIn a configuration where processes in two different jails are able to exchange file descriptors using a unix domain socket, it is possible for a jailed process to receive a directory for a descriptor that is below that process\u0027 jail root. This enables full filesystem access for a jailed process, breaking the chroot.\n\nNote that the system administrator is still responsible for ensuring that an unprivileged user on the jail host is not able to pass directory descriptors to a jailed process, even in a patched kernel."

Mitigation ID: MIT-1
Phases: Architecture and Design, Operation
Description:
- Very carefully manage the setting, management, and handling of privileges. Explicitly manage trust zones in the software.
Mitigation ID: MIT-48
Phase: Architecture and Design
Strategy: Separation of Privilege
Description:
- Follow the principle of least privilege when assigning access rights to entities in a software system.
Mitigation ID: MIT-49
Phase: Architecture and Design
Strategy: Separation of Privilege
Description:
- Consider following the principle of separation of privilege. Require multiple conditions to be met before permitting access to a system resource.
CAPEC-122: Privilege Abuse
An adversary is able to exploit features of the target that should be reserved for privileged users or administrators but are exposed to use by lower or non-privileged accounts. Access to sensitive information and functionality must be controlled to ensure that only authorized users are able to access these resources.
CAPEC-233: Privilege Escalation
An adversary exploits a weakness enabling them to elevate their privilege and perform an action that they are not supposed to be authorized to perform.
CAPEC-58: Restful Privilege Elevation
An adversary identifies a Rest HTTP (Get, Put, Delete) style permission method allowing them to perform various malicious actions upon server data due to lack of access control mechanisms implemented within the application service accepting HTTP messages.
